Transaction 35f59cabe0fc3e28db74a2cf1c4d4bb5ae85a46909ec08837b53ec05a816f90e
1 Input
1 Output
-
35f59cabe0fc3e28db74a2cf1c4d4bb5ae85a46909ec08837b53ec05a816f90e:0
- value
- 67614367
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 306645d023e18873651d790ccdb5138b2a84c8c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15QuxEvpA9JWqQ2S6zjadgymMWf9mhgP8g